It doesn’t matter what a woman is wearing, no means no. Rape is not the fault of the victim, it is the fault of the perpetrator.
I apologize that these posters depict skinny white girls, when the fact of the matter is women of various shapes, sizes, and colors get taken advantage of.
I choose images from a magazine to make clear how women are portrayed in society. They are often seen as sexual objects, and in these ads directly pictured as such. Whether this is the fault of the creator of the image or the society we live in, I am not sure. But this perception of women needs to change.
Rape culture will stop as soon as we stop blaming the victim. No matter a woman’s size, shape, skin color, or choice of clothing, if she is taken advantage of, it is not her fault.
